Everton Women stars Inma Gabarro and Issy Hobson will no longer play any part in the season due to injury and loan, respectively.

Spanish striker Inma Gabarro suffered an anterior cruciate ligament (ACL) knee injury against Liverpool last Saturday and will now undergo rehabilitation under the care of Everton’s medical team.

The 23-year-old will be in good hands, however, as the medical team has become very experienced with ACL injuries, which have cursed a number of teammates in recent seasons, including Megan Finnigan and Aurora Galli.

A different story for Hobson, however, and although the lifelong Blue won’t appear for the Toffees this season, the 18-year-old is hoping to spend more time on the pitch after joining BK Rosenborg on loan until the end of June.

The versatile star signed her first professional contract with Everton in November 2025 after becoming the youngest goalscorer in WSL history when she scored a stoppage-time equalizer for the Blues against Arsenal at Walton Hall Park aged just 16.

Hobson earned her first WSL start of the season against Manchester United last month, but found herself out of the squad for last week’s Merseyside derby a week later.

A promising talent, just as comfortable in defense as in midfield, the teenager joined the Toppserien team at the start of its season, which ends in November.
